What Is Legal Intake Software?

Legal intake software is a digital solution designed to help law firms manage the process of onboarding new clients. It automates the collection of client information, tracks enquiries, organises legal documents, and improves communication between legal teams and prospective clients.

The software acts as a centralised intake management system where firms can:

  • Capture leads
  • Manage consultations
  • Collect documents
  • Automate workflows
  • Schedule appointments
  • Track case status
  • Store client records securely

Legal intake systems are commonly integrated with CRM platforms, document management systems, billing software, and legal case management tools.

Common Challenges with Manual Legal Intake

Traditional intake processes often rely heavily on:

  • Paper forms
  • Emails
  • Spreadsheets
  • Manual data entry
  • Phone calls
  • Disconnected systems

These outdated methods create several operational problems including:

  • Lost client information
  • Delayed responses
  • Human errors
  • Duplicate records
  • Poor communication
  • Slow onboarding
  • Administrative overload

Manual intake workflows can also make it difficult for firms to track leads, prioritise urgent cases, and manage growing client volumes efficiently.

Key Features of Legal Intake Software

Modern legal intake software provides advanced features designed specifically for law firms and legal service providers.

Online Client Intake Forms

Digital intake forms allow prospective clients to submit information securely online at any time.

Customisable forms help law firms collect:

  • Contact details
  • Case information
  • Supporting documents
  • Legal history
  • Consultation requests

Online forms reduce paperwork while improving convenience for both clients and staff.

Automated Workflow Management

Automation legal process is one of the biggest advantages of legal intake software.

Automated workflows can:

  • Send confirmation emails
  • Schedule appointments
  • Assign cases
  • Trigger reminders
  • Request documents
  • Route enquiries to appropriate departments

Workflow automation reduces repetitive manual tasks and improves operational consistency.

Appointment Scheduling Integration

Many legal intake platforms include appointment scheduling tools that allow clients to book consultations online.

Automated scheduling reduces:

  • Back-and-forth communication
  • Missed appointments
  • Administrative delays

Calendar integrations help legal teams manage consultations more efficiently.

Client Communication Tools

Fast communication is critical in the legal industry. Legal intake software often includes:

  • Automated email responses
  • SMS notifications
  • Client portals
  • Secure messaging systems

These tools improve transparency and keep clients informed throughout the intake process.

Document Collection and Management

Legal cases involve large amounts of documentation. Intake software helps firms securely collect and organise documents digitally.

Common document features include:

  • Secure file uploads
  • Cloud storage
  • Electronic signatures
  • Document categorisation
  • Access controls

Digital document management improves organisation and reduces paperwork.

Lead Tracking and Conversion Management

Legal intake software also functions as a lead management tool.

Firms can track:

  • Incoming enquiries
  • Consultation outcomes
  • Lead sources
  • Conversion rates
  • Case acceptance rates

Analytics and reporting tools help firms optimise marketing strategies and improve client acquisition performance.

CRM Integration for Law Firms

Many legal intake systems integrate with CRM platforms and legal practice management software.

Integration benefits include:

  • Centralised data
  • Improved collaboration
  • Reduced duplicate entry
  • Better workflow management
  • Unified client records

Connected systems improve operational efficiency across the entire law firm.
